Evaluation of risk factors for pressure injury after heart valve replacement
ObjectiveThis study sought to determine the risk factors for pressure injury after heart valve replacement (HVR).MethodsForty-five patients with pressure injury after HVR admitted to the Department of Cardiovascular Surgery, The First Affiliated Hospital of Air Force Medical University, from January 2021 to December 2023 were included (pressure injury group), and 50 patients without pressure injury after HVR during the same period served as controls (control group). Clinical data were compared between the two groups. Logistic regression model was used to identify the independent risk factors for pressure injury after HVR, and, Receiver-Operating Characteristic (ROC) curve was constructed to analyze the ability of each risk factor for predicting pressure injury after HVR.ResultsMultivariate analysis showed that age, body mass index, preoperative serum albumin, cardiopulmonary bypass time, intra-operative blood transfusion, operative time, and intra-operative use of vasoactive drugs were independent factors for pressure injury after HVR (P<0.05). ROC curve showed that these clinical and procedural factors also predicted the occurrence of pressure injury after HVR (all P<0.05).ConclusionAge, body mass index, preoperative serum albumin, cardiopulmonary bypass time, intra-operative blood transfusion, operative time, and intra-operative use of vasoactive drugs were independent factors for pressure injury after HVR. Careful clinical and procedural assessment is important for predicting pressure injury after HVR and improving the prognosis of these patients.
